Montana Opens Poll on New Highway Sign Designs

Residents can choose from three designs until end of the year.

The Montana Department of Commerce has opened a poll on new designs for the state’s highway welcome signs, The Daily Montanan reports.

The state updated its logo, color scheme and imagery for the first time in over a decade this spring. The Department of Commerce’s voting on the sign designs is live at visitmt.com/welcome-sign until Dec. 31. Montanans can vote on one of three selected designs.

The state’s current highway signs were installed in 2014. The Montana Department of Transportation plans to install the new signs next spring once weather and access allows as many of the state’s border crossings are on mountain passes.
